This guide provides instructions for assembling and installing the Matchmaster 03MM-DR3006 TV antenna. Ensure you have all parts listed before beginning assembly. The process involves connecting the boom sections, attaching the dipole, and mounting the antenna to your mast.
Parts list
- A: 1x Front 630mm Boom
- B: 1x Back 558mm Boom
- C: 1x 532mm Swivel Lock Element
- D: 1x 900mm Swivel Lock Element
- E: 1x Dipole with Balun
- Hardware: M5x1.75” Bolt, M5 Star Washer, M5 Wingnut, 3/16”x1.25” Philips Head Screw, 3/16” Spring Washer, 3/16” Wingnut, Rubber Boot Seal, RG6 Twist on ‘F’ Type Connector
Assembly instructions
- Prepare booms: Snap out the two riveted swivel lock elements on the front 630mm boom and one on the back 558mm boom.
- Attach dipole: Attach the dipole to the back 558mm boom underbody. Align the pre-drilled holes. Important: Ensure the dipole is installed with the balun facing towards the front of the antenna. Secure using the M5 bolt, star washer, and wingnut (star washer and wingnut on top of the boom).
- Join booms: Rotate the front and back booms so the swivel lock elements are on top. Join the front 630mm boom to the back 558mm boom using the 3/16” Philips head screw, spring washer, and wingnut. Ensure the spring washer and wingnut are on the underbody of the boom.
- Install swivel elements: Install the front 532mm swivel lock element to the front 630mm boom and the 900mm swivel lock element to the top of the back 558mm boom using the pre-drilled holes.
Installation and connection
Attach the antenna to the mast using the U-bolt and point it towards your nearest transmitter. Slide the rubber boot seal onto your coaxial cable. Strip the cable, attach the provided connector, and connect to the antenna's balun. Secure the coaxial cable down the mast using UV-grade insulation tape and cable ties.

Practical help
Common problems
Ensure the antenna is pointed directly at the nearest transmitter and all connections are secure.
Verify that the balun is facing towards the front of the antenna as per step 2.
Before use
- Verify all parts (A-E) and hardware are present
- Ensure you have a screwdriver and wrench for assembly
- Identify the direction of the nearest transmitter
- Prepare RG6 coaxial cable
